The average price per m² in Saint-Jean (La Ciotat) is 6 092 €/m² for an apartment, within a range of 5,2 to 6,8 k€ per m², based on actual notarised (DVF) sales. Over the period, the market rose 9 % over 5 years and rose 7,0 % over the last 12 months, with about 101 transactions per year.

Saint-Jean, the coastal area in the east of La Ciotat, between beaches, residences and family villas, towards Fontsainte.
Apartments in the Saint-Jean district of La Ciotat sell for an average of around 6 092 €/m², based on actual notarised sales (DVF data, the French notarised sales database). A range of 5 186 to 6 839 €/m² covers half of the sales, the gap coming down to the sea view, the distance to the beaches and the condition of the property. Five-year change: +9 %.
Prices from the DVF file (Demandes de valeurs foncières, published by the DGFiP), transactions actually recorded at the notary, aggregated at district level using the IRIS zoning of INSEE. Cross-referenced with the Notaires de France - INSEE indices. Learn more about our methodology.
After 5 602 €/m² in 2021, the average price in the Saint-Jean district of La Ciotat reaches 6 092 €/m² in 2026, roughly +9 % over the period.

Saint-Jean is a coastal district in the east of La Ciotat, along the seafront, between the beaches, the residences and the villas. It is one of the most sought-after areas of the town, turned towards the sea, with its seafront restaurants and its immediate proximity to the beaches, towards Fontsainte.
The district combines residences, family villas and apartments with a view, in a seafront residential fabric. The atmosphere is seaside and family-oriented, prized both for year-round living and for a second home.
On the market, Saint-Jean is one of the most sought-after areas of La Ciotat. The direct proximity of the sea, the view and the scarcity of seafront support prices at the top of the town's range, driven by strong second-home demand.
Saint-Jean attracts families, retirees and second-home buyers drawn by the seafront and the beaches. Demand focuses on apartments with a view, villas and the residences of the seafront.
